What is the difference between Intern Python Tester vs Junior Python Developer?
| Aspect | Intern Python Tester | Junior Python Developer |
|---|---|---|
| Required Credentials | Basic programming knowledge, possibly some coursework in Python | Proficiency in Python, relevant coursework or certifications |
| Work Environment | Testing teams, QA departments, software development firms | Development teams, software companies, tech startups |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used in QA/testing roles across various industries | Used in software development across multiple sectors |
| Common Search & Comparison | Often compared for entry-level testing roles | Compared for entry-level development roles involving Python |
Intern Python Testers focus on executing test cases, identifying bugs, and supporting QA processes, often with limited coding responsibilities. Junior Python Developers are involved in writing code, developing features, and maintaining applications. While both roles require Python knowledge, the Tester role emphasizes testing skills, whereas the Developer role emphasizes coding and development tasks.

At Astera Labs, we design cutting-edge connectivity solutions that power the world's largest cloud service providers, server, and networking OEMs. As a Platform Application Engineer Intern, you'll play a pivotal role in building and supporting the platforms that enable these products to thrive in real-world deployments through.
You'll create and maintain tools that make our products seamless to integrate, highly debuggable, and delightful to use for both customers and internal engineering teams. Your work will span software, systems, and silicon - developing automation, diving into labs with state-of-the-art equipment, and collaborating closely with customers to solve the toughest technical challenges. Beyond execution, you'll influence product direction by driving innovation, providing feedback to design teams, and streamlining validation and deployment processes.
This is a high-impact, hands-on role at the intersection of hardware and software, where curiosity, creativity, and technical depth come together to define the next generation of datacenter infrastructure.
Basic Qualifications
- Pursuing a Bachelor's degree or higher in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, or Computer Science
- Experience in software development with C, C++, C#, and/or Python.
- Entrepreneurial mindset with a customer-first attitude and a bias toward action
- Excellent written and oral communication
Required Experience
- Comfort working with software/firmware associated with semiconductor products, such as; Firmware development with C-language, scripting with Python or other equivalent programming languages.
- Hands-on experience building, configuring, and troubleshooting computer systems, with a fundamental understanding of core components such as CPUs, GPUs, memory, storage, motherboards, PCIe devices, and how these components interact at the platform level.
Preferred experience
- Firsthand experience with lab equipment such as protocol analyzers/exercisers, high-speed oscilloscopes, or BERTs.
- Triaging complex customer reported issues which require taking into account multiple layers of conditions; for instance, silicon, firmware, hardware board design, and system environment.
- Development/support for PCIe or Ethernet Switch or Retimer products.
- PCIe compliance testing methodology and troubleshooting.
- Understanding of Data Center systems like Servers, JBOGs/JBODs, Networking switches/routers/interconnects etc.
